Dry stone or mortared wall: which is better?

Dry stone for character and longevity; mortared for retaining and where strength is needed.

In short

Dry stone is laid without mortar, suits the local character and lasts for generations; a mortared wall is quicker for some jobs and right for retaining or where extra strength is needed. We advise which suits the wall, the setting and the budget.
